Islamabad: A conference to identify opportunities for doing business in Pakistan is being jointly organised on February 10 by the UK Trade and Investment and Pakistan High Commission, new agencies reported. The event will take place at the where Pakistan’s Minister for Investment Saleem Mandiwala and British Minister for Trade and Investment Lord Green will be the key note speakers. High Commissioner for Pakistan to the UK Wajid Shamsul Hasan and his British counterpart in Islamabad Adam Thomson will also address the conference.
